Distributed Observers for LTI Systems

We consider the problem of distributed state estimation of a linear time-invariant (LTI) system by a network of sensors. We develop a distributed observer that guarantees asymptotic reconstruction of the state for the most general class of LTI systems, sensor network topologies, and sensor measurement structures. Our analysis builds upon the following key observation—a given node can reconstruct a portion of the state solely by using its own measurements and constructing appropriate Luenberger observers; hence, it only needs to exchange information with neighbors (via consensus dynamics) for estimating the portion of the state that is not locally detectable. This intuitive approach leads to a new class of distributed observers with several appealing features. Furthermore, by imposing additional constraints on the system dynamics and network topology, we show that it is possible to construct a simpler version of the proposed distributed observer that achieves the same objective while admitting a fully distributed design phase. Our general framework allows extensions to time-varying networks that result from communication losses, and scenarios including faults or attacks at the nodes.

[1]  Ming-Deh A. Huang,et al.  Proof of proposition 2 , 1992 .

[2]  Edward J. Davison,et al.  Characterizations of decentralized fixed modes for interconnected systems , 1981, Autom..

[3]  R. Olfati-Saber,et al.  Consensus Filters for Sensor Networks and Distributed Sensor Fusion , 2005, Proceedings of the 44th IEEE Conference on Decision and Control.

[4]  Shinkyu Park,et al.  Necessary and sufficient conditions for the stabilizability of a class of LTI distributed observers , 2012, 2012 IEEE 51st IEEE Conference on Decision and Control (CDC).

[5]  Milos S. Stankovic,et al.  Consensus based overlapping decentralized estimation with missing observations and communication faults , 2009, Autom..

[6]  Carlos Vivas,et al.  Distributed consensus-based estimation considering network induced delays and dropouts , 2012, Autom..

[7]  Shinkyu Park,et al.  Design of Distributed LTI Observers for State Omniscience , 2017, IEEE Transactions on Automatic Control.

[8]  Maryam Kamgarpour,et al.  Convergence properties of a decentralized Kalman filter , 2008, 2008 47th IEEE Conference on Decision and Control.

[9]  José M. F. Moura,et al.  Distributing the Kalman Filter for Large-Scale Systems , 2007, IEEE Transactions on Signal Processing.

[10]  Lili Wang,et al.  A Distributed Observer for a Time-Invariant Linear System , 2016, IEEE Transactions on Automatic Control.

[11]  Usman A. Khan,et al.  Collaborative scalar-gain estimators for potentially unstable social dynamics with limited communication , 2014, Autom..

[12]  J. A. Bondy,et al.  Graph Theory with Applications , 1978 .

[13]  Valery A. Ugrinovskii,et al.  Distributed robust filtering with Hinfinity consensus of estimates , 2011, Autom..

[14]  Satish Kumar,et al.  Next century challenges: scalable coordination in sensor networks , 1999, MobiCom.

[15]  Zidong Wang,et al.  Distributed H∞ state estimation with stochastic parameters and nonlinearities through sensor networks: The finite-horizon case , 2012, Autom..

[16]  Ian F. Akyildiz,et al.  Sensor Networks , 2002, Encyclopedia of GIS.

[17]  Shreyas Sundaram,et al.  Distributed functional observers for LTI systems , 2017, 2017 IEEE 56th Annual Conference on Decision and Control (CDC).

[18]  Valery A. Ugrinovskii,et al.  Detectability of distributed consensus-based observer networks: An elementary analysis and extensions , 2014, 2014 4th Australian Control Conference (AUCC).

[19]  V A Ugrinovskii,et al.  Distributed robust filtering with H∞ consensus of estimates , 2010, Proceedings of the 2010 American Control Conference.

[20]  Jason Speyer,et al.  Computation and transmission requirements for a decentralized linear-quadratic-Gaussian control problem , 1978, 1978 IEEE Conference on Decision and Control including the 17th Symposium on Adaptive Processes.

[21]  Ruggero Carli,et al.  Distributed Kalman filtering based on consensus strategies , 2008, IEEE Journal on Selected Areas in Communications.

[22]  K.H. Johansson,et al.  Distributed and Collaborative Estimation over Wireless Sensor Networks , 2006, Proceedings of the 45th IEEE Conference on Decision and Control.

[23]  R. Olfati-Saber,et al.  Distributed Kalman Filter with Embedded Consensus Filters , 2005, Proceedings of the 44th IEEE Conference on Decision and Control.

[24]  J. Speyer Computation and transmission requirements for a decentralized linear-quadratic-Gaussian control problem , 1979 .

[25]  Valery A. Ugrinovskii,et al.  Conditions for Detectability in Distributed Consensus-Based Observer Networks , 2012, IEEE Transactions on Automatic Control.

[26]  Valery A. Ugrinovskii,et al.  Distributed robust estimation over randomly switching networks using H∞ consensus , 2015, Autom..

[27]  Seif Haridi,et al.  Distributed Algorithms , 1992, Lecture Notes in Computer Science.

[28]  Reza Olfati-Saber,et al.  Distributed Kalman filtering for sensor networks , 2007, 2007 46th IEEE Conference on Decision and Control.

[29]  Asuman E. Ozdaglar,et al.  Convergence of rule-of-thumb learning rules in social networks , 2008, 2008 47th IEEE Conference on Decision and Control.

[30]  Stergios I. Roumeliotis,et al.  Decentralized Quantized Kalman Filtering With Scalable Communication Cost , 2008, IEEE Transactions on Signal Processing.

[31]  Hyungbo Shim,et al.  Distributed Luenberger observer design , 2016, 2016 IEEE 55th Conference on Decision and Control (CDC).

[32]  Reza Olfati-Saber,et al.  Kalman-Consensus Filter : Optimality, stability, and performance , 2009, Proceedings of the 48h IEEE Conference on Decision and Control (CDC) held jointly with 2009 28th Chinese Control Conference.

[33]  David W. Casbeer,et al.  Distributed information filtering using consensus filters , 2009, 2009 American Control Conference.

[34]  Hugh F. Durrant-Whyte,et al.  A Fully Decentralized Multi-Sensor System For Tracking and Surveillance , 1993, Int. J. Robotics Res..

[35]  Marcello Farina,et al.  Distributed Moving Horizon Estimation for Linear Constrained Systems , 2010, IEEE Transactions on Automatic Control.

[36]  Usman A. Khan,et al.  On the stability and optimality of distributed Kalman filters with finite-time data fusion , 2011, Proceedings of the 2011 American Control Conference.

[37]  John S. Baras,et al.  Consensus-based linear distributed filtering , 2012, Autom..

[38]  M. Marcus,et al.  A Survey of Matrix Theory and Matrix Inequalities , 1965 .

[39]  Nancy A. Lynch,et al.  Distributed Algorithms , 1992, Lecture Notes in Computer Science.

[40]  Yeung Sam Hung,et al.  Distributed H∞-consensus filtering in sensor networks with multiple missing measurements: The finite-horizon case , 2010, Autom..

[41]  Shinkyu Park,et al.  An augmented observer for the distributed estimation problem for LTI systems , 2011, 2012 American Control Conference (ACC).

[42]  Brian D. O. Anderson,et al.  Algebraic characterization of fixed modes in decentralized control , 1981, Autom..

[43]  Shreyas Sundaram,et al.  An approach for distributed state estimation of LTI systems , 2016, 2016 54th Annual Allerton Conference on Communication, Control, and Computing (Allerton).

[44]  Soummya Kar,et al.  On connectivity, observability, and stability in distributed estimation , 2010, 49th IEEE Conference on Decision and Control (CDC).

[45]  Shreyas Sundaram,et al.  Secure distributed observers for a class of linear time invariant systems in the presence of Byzantine adversaries , 2016, 2016 IEEE 55th Conference on Decision and Control (CDC).